The cheapest way to get from Rarotonga to Cairns is to fly which costs $450 - $1,800 and takes 14h 35m.
The fastest way to get from Rarotonga to Cairns is to fly which takes 14h 35m and costs $450 - $1,800.
The distance between Rarotonga and Cairns is 5725 km.
It takes approximately 14h 35m to get from Rarotonga to Cairns, including transfers.
Cairns is 20h ahead of Rarotonga. It is currently 12:46 AM in Rarotonga and 8:46 PM in Cairns.

What companies run services between Rarotonga, Cook Islands and Cairns, QLD, Australia?
Jetstar and Air New Zealand fly from Rarotonga International Airport (RAR) to Cairns (CNS) once daily.
